Default By-Passing AV for certain IP?

We have our newsletter server, which sends out only plain text, sometimes very light HTML e-mail's to our newsletter subscribers.

With over 9,000 subscribers, it hits the AMAVIS AV scanner really hard and our system load goes through the roof. Is there a way to put in a single IP exception that does not have outbound mail going through the AV processor?

This is single purpose server, so there are no concerns from our part of doing this.

Sounds like a reasonable request, a workaround my be to throttle back the newsletter server so it sends the mail's at a lower rate.

Other than that, is this link any help? Bypass amavisd-new scanning HOWTO
